A pharmacy benefit manager licensed under this chapter shall, at the request of the Division of Insurance, provide:

(1) The amount charged or claimed by the pharmacy benefit manager, in a format that allows the division to identify all instances of spread pricing; and

(2) Information regarding a shared ownership interest by any person defined in § 58-29E-1"

On page 15, after line 2, of the Introduced bill, insert: "

Section 19. That chapter 58-29E be amended with a NEW SECTION:

In addition to any grounds set forth in § 58-29D-31, the director may deny a pharmacy benefit manager's application for an initial or a renewed license, and may suspend or revoke a pharmacy benefit manager's license, if the director determines that the pharmacy benefit manager, or an applicant for a license, failed to provide information as required by this chapter.
